WebThe Heian period (平安時代, Heian jidai) is the last division of classical Japanese history, running from 794 to 1185. It followed the Nara period, beginning when the 50th emperor, Emperor Kammu, moved the capital of Japan to Heian-kyō (modern Kyoto). Heian (平安) means "peace" in Japanese. WebMay 4, 2016 · Typical Heian beauty: -Pouty mouth -narrow eyes -thin nose -Round-apple cheeks. ♡Women used a heavy rice powder to paint their faces and necks white. Some say that both men and women used white makeup that contained mercury chloride and white lead. This was done to show a sign of beauty and aristocratic birth.
